#ab6b38 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ab6b38 is composed of 67.1% red, 42% green and 22%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 37.4% magenta, 67.3% yellow and 32.9% black. It has a hue angle of 26.6 degrees, a saturation of 50.7% and a lightness of 44.5%. #ab6b38 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d670 with #570000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

● #ab6b38 color description : Dark moderate orange.
#ab6b38 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ab6b38 has RGB values of R:171, G:107, B:56 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.37, Y:0.67, K:0.33. Its decimal value is 11234104.
